NCInnovation to consider UNCW research for commercialization grant

The board of directors of state-funded research grant organization NCInnovation will hear research grant proposals from seven state universities, including the University of North Carolina Wilmington, for its pilot funding round on May 14. The group’s board will hear and approve grants for six to eight research projects, dolling out the first grants from its $500 million endowment. […]

Cornell Big Red Ventures shares portfolio updates at Annual Meeting

Big Red Ventures (BRV), Cornell University’s early-stage venture capital fund run by MBAs and other graduate students, presented its portfolio and announced a new investment during the Annual Meeting on April 18 at Cornell Tech. Founded in 2001 by donations to Cornell, BRV is one of the oldest student-run venture funds and is an evergreen fund […]
UMass Amherst Maroon Ventures Launches Second Fund, Completes Initial Round of Investments

Seven years after launching its first fund to invest in early stage companies linked to UMass Amherst, Maroon Venture Partners has formed its second fund and completed an initial round of investments—providing capital to an optics firm founded by a faculty member and additional funding to a seed-based food manufacturer co-founded by an alumna.
